Don’t do anything that’s gonna make you puke or have diarrhea tomorrow, but benching is the most forgiving lift to load for - your bloat & stomach distention can be insane, and all you have to do is lay down on the bench. No bending over or even standing up.
So lean into the sodium man. Ramen, sushi, Chinese buffet, or just a bunch of soy sauce on rice if you’re keeping fats down. But always finish the night with a high fat meal for sheer calories, if possible.

Try to get some sleep tonight and don’t fixate on the meet to stay calm. Sleep the night before isn’t very important, but it helps pass the time in a relaxed state.
Try to give yourself time tomorrow to do whatever you need to prepare, stay hydrated (this means salt too), don’t rush, have some carbs in your belly, and believe in yourself entirely. You’ve got this!
